Oncology Inpatient Matron

The closing date is 22 March 2026

We are offering an exciting secondment opportunity for an experienced senior nurse to join our Cancer Directorate as Matron for Ward's D9 and C9. This role is ideal for an established Matron or an aspiring senior nurse leader seeking to broaden their leadership portfolio within a specialised, fast paced and patient focused service.

We are looking for an individual who will provide visible leadership, leading quality, safety and governance initiatives, including audit, incident review and patient experience improvement.

You will work closely with the other Matron's within the Cancer directorate to ensure Matron presence across the 7 days.

Secondment/fixed term until 7-Mar-2027


Main duties of the job

Provide professional and managerial leadership to the Cancer Assessment Unit and Acute Oncology telephone support service, with a highly visible and authoritative presence ensuring the provision of high quality, responsive services with the needs of the patient at the centre of care delivery.

Work in partnership with the Divisional Head of Nursing (DHoN) and the Cancer Directorate Senior Management Team, to ensure effective flow through our emergency and elective pathways, promoting the utilisation of Same Day Emergency Care and Virtual ward opportunities.

Be accountable for all clinical and non-clinical aspects of quality within the service. Support the DHoN and Lead Cancer Nurse by leading and developing the nursing team and nursing practice within the service.

Coordinate the Cancer directorate nursing support provided to the Cambridge Cancer Research Hospital development.

Maintain a visible presence where patients, staff and visitors can turn for assistance and upon whom they can rely to ensure that the fundamental aspects of care are met. This includes having a clinical presence for at least 50% of the time.

Participate in Divisional Matron of the Day roster across the 7 days as required.

Qualifications

* Current and relevant registration on the NMC Register.
* Educated to degree level.
* Evidence of continuous professional development.
* Management & leadership training.
* Post‑registration qualification in oncology or haematology nursing
* Recent attendance on a leadership development programme.
* Research related qualification.
* Advanced communication skills.


Experience

* Experience of managing a clinical team in a senior leadership role.
* Recent relevant clinical experience.
* Success in working collaboratively across professions and services.
* Demonstrable success in managing change.
* Project management.
* Recent experience of oncology and haematology nursing.
* Research experience.
* NHS experience.


Knowledge

* Demonstrable knowledge of developments in nursing policy and practice.
* Clinical research & governance.
* Relevant DH policy and standards.
* The importance of successful partnership working.
* Professional education & training.
* Workforce planning, recruitment & retention.
* SACT and relevant disease knowledge.


Skills

* Ability to prioritise work & meet tight deadlines.
* Ability to work autonomously & with others.
* Ability to lead, motivate & empower others.
* Teaching & assessing.
* Positive & effective team leader.
* Project management.
* Advising & influencing senior managers in relation to risk management & quality improvement.
* Budget management.
* Intra-thecal chemotherapy nurse checker skills.


Additional Requirements

* The ability to understand and behave at all times, towards patients, visitors and colleagues according to the Trust values of Safe, Kind, Excellent.
* Willingness to travel (occasional).
* Flexibility to meet service need.
